哈喽,大家好呀,欢迎走进体检知音的网站,说实在的啊现在体检也越来越重要,不少的朋友也因为体检不合格导致了和心仪的工作失之交臂,担心不合格可以找体检知音帮忙处理一下,关于j***a语言求三个数最大公约数、以及j***a三个数求最小值的知识点,小编会在本文中详细的给大家介绍到,也希望能够帮助到大家的

本文目录一览:

...该类至少有三个数据成员n、m和最大公约数g,及一个方法?

1、编写一个类,该类有一个方法public int f(int a,int b),返回a,b的最大公约数。然后编写一个从该类派生的子类,并重写祖先的 f 方法,且返回a,b 的最小公倍数

java语言求三个数最大公约数(java三个数求最小值)
(图片来源网络,侵删)

2、方法1:短除法 步骤.找出两数的最小公因数,列短除式,用最小公因数去除这两个数,得二商。找出二商的最小公因数,用最小公因数去除二商,得新一级二商。以此类推,直到二商为互质数。

3、性质3:若,…,都是m的倍数,..是任意n个整数,则+ +…+是m的倍数。即,对,…,Z,有m|++…+。 性质4:几个整数相乘,若其中有一个因子能被某一个数整除,那么它们的积也能被该数整除。即,若a|b,则a|bcd。

java语言求三个数最大公约数(java三个数求最小值)
(图片来源网络,侵删)

4、对两个正整数a,b如果能在区间[a,0]或[b,0]内能找到一个整数temp能同时被a和b所整除,则temp即为最大公约数。

5、最大公因数,也称最大公约数,指两个或多个整数共有约数中最大的一个。a,b的最大公约数记为(a,b)。求最大公约数有多种方法,常见的有质因数分解法、辗转相除法等等。

java语言求三个数最大公约数(java三个数求最小值)
(图片来源网络,侵删)

j***a求最大公约数和最小公倍数

J***a code 求公约数 public static int ***(int p, int q){ if (q == 0) return p; int r = p % q; return ***(q, r);} 公倍数就是两个数的积除以最大公约数。

int a = cin.nextInt(), b = cin.nextInt();int c = ***(a, b);System.out.println(最小公倍数: + a * b / c + \n最大公约数: + c);} } 呵呵,这纯粹是数学算法,我感觉没办法注释。

我有代码:这是我自己写的,全部通过测试!是用j***a写的 【程序6】题目:输入两个正整数m和n,求其最大公约数和最小公倍数。程序分析:利用辗除法。

先求出两个数的最大公约数,计算的方法有很多,最简单的一种就是***用辗转相除法,求得两个数的最大公约数以后,在计算原来的两数的乘积除以最大公约数,就是这两个数的最小公倍数。

用j***a的递归和非递归算法求最大公约数和最小公倍数

1、用辗转相除法可以求得最大公约数,而最小公约数等于m和n的积除以它们的最大公约数。

2、方法三:***设输入的两个整数为n1和n2,首先求n1和n2的最小值d,然后依次检验d,d-1,d-2,….,1是否是n1和n2的公约数,这样找到的第一个公约数就是最大公约数。

3、//求最大公约数 publicstaticintcommonDivisor(intn,intm){ //辗转相除是用大的除以小的。

4、所以在for循环里面,应该是max=m*n哦。同理最小公约数,可能是1,不过你那里大于0,没问题的。你的函数可以实现功能,只是如果只是要得到最小公约数和最大公倍数,不需要你那么麻烦吧,不是很明白你的需求额。

最后,关于 j***a语言求三个数最大公约数和j***a三个数求最小值的知识点,相信大家都有所了解了吧,也希望帮助大家的同时,也请大家支持我一下,关于体检任何问题都可以找体检知音的帮忙的!